Tips to Keep Your Cooking Range in Top Shape

A row of palm trees against a blue sky

Your cooking range is the heart of your kitchen. With regular care, you can extend its lifespan, improve performance, and keep your meals tasting their best. Here are practical tips every homeowner should know:


1. Clean Spills Promptly

Wipe up food and grease spills as soon as the surface cools.

Use warm soapy water or a baking soda paste for stubborn stains.

Avoid abrasive scrubbers that can scratch the finish.


2. Care for Burners and Grates

Remove and soak grates in hot, soapy water weekly.

For gas burners, check ports for clogs and clean with a soft brush or pin.

Electric coil burners should be wiped down with a damp cloth once cooled.


3. Keep the Oven Interior Fresh

Line the bottom with a removable oven liner to catch drips.

Run a self-clean cycle only when needed and follow manufacturer guidelines.

For manual cleaning, use a vinegar-water spray to loosen baked-on residue.


4. Inspect Seals and Controls

Check the oven door gasket for cracks or wear—this ensures proper heat retention.

Wipe down knobs, touchpads, and control panels with a microfiber cloth.

Avoid excess moisture near electronic controls to prevent damage.


5. Practice Preventive Maintenance

Schedule professional servicing annually to check gas lines, electrical connections, and safety features.

Replace filters or ventilation hoods as recommended.

Address small issues early to avoid costly repairs later.


Why It Matters

A well-maintained cooking range not only saves you money on repairs but also ensures safe, efficient cooking. Plus, a sparkling clean appliance makes your kitchen more inviting.
